Selectors have named the Junior Kangaroos for this week’s representative round.
Young NRL prospects including Lachlan Croker (Canberra Raiders), Nathan Cleary (Penrith Panthers), Robert Jennings (Penrith Panthers), Coen Hess (North Queensland Cowboys) and Curtis Scott (Melbourne Storm) are in the squad selected to face their Kiwi counterparts on Saturday night at Pirtek Stadium.
The Junior Kangaroos will play the Junior Kiwis in the curtain-raiser to the Pacific Test Double Header on Saturday 7 May at Parramatta.
The squad will be coached by Justin Holbrook.
